The Local Spending Transparency Act (Draft)

Overview

Floridians deserve to know exactly where their tax dollars go — every dollar, every department, every day.

The Local Spending Transparency Act is a landmark proposal to make every level of Florida government — state, county, municipal, and district — fully accountable to the people they serve. By creating a real-time, searchable transparency portal, this bill ensures citizens can see how public funds are spent, by whom, and for what purpose.

Core Principles

  • Real-Time Transparency:

    Establishes a single, standardized online platform — Transparency Florida Local Checkbook — displaying every state and local government expenditure in real time or near-real time.
  • Citizen Access:

    Guarantees free, public access to all spending data without the need for a records request or registration. Every Floridian will have the power to search, view, and download detailed transaction-level data.
  • Accountability Through Sunlight:

    Exposes inefficiency, redundancy, and waste by making financial decisions visible to taxpayers. Sunshine is the best disinfectant.
  • Uniform Reporting Requirements:

    Mandates all agencies, counties, municipalities, school districts, and special districts to report expenditures, contracts, and transfers of public funds — including vendor name, amount, date, description, and authorizing department — within 24 hours of authorization or within five business days of execution.
  • Enforcement and Oversight:

    Authorizes the Department of Financial Services to monitor compliance, withhold a portion of state-shared revenues from noncompliant entities, and impose administrative penalties for willful violations.
  • Independent Auditing:

    Requires the Auditor General to conduct annual audits of the portal to verify accuracy, completeness, and timeliness — with all results publicly posted.

Why It Matters

Government transparency is the cornerstone of public trust. Yet today, Floridians often struggle to trace how their tax dollars are spent at the local level. This bill modernizes Florida’s legendary Sunshine Laws for the digital age — putting real-time accountability at your fingertips.

When spending is transparent, waste declines, efficiency improves, and citizens regain confidence in the institutions meant to serve them. The Local Spending Transparency Act ensures every taxpayer can hold government accountable — from Tallahassee to the smallest local board.
